Release checklist — SQL lint gate. Before tagging the Quillbase 4.2 release, confirm the new sqlshine rules are enforced across all migration files, including the legacy ones under the reports module. Marnie updated the ruleset to flag unqualified column references and missing transaction wrappers, so expect a few dozen warnings on first run. Do not suppress them globally; file follow-ups instead. Verify the pipeline passed with the rules enabled. The confirming build token appears below.

build token for fajop-kageg: htk14_a2d40227103e0f

Contractor note — night-shift access (Vallery Dynamics, Ostrow site).

Support team operates 23:00–07:00. Contractors entering during these hours: report to the east gatehouse, show your works order, sign the night log. No tailgating. Escorts are mandatory in the plant room and dispatch corridor. Keep your temporary badge visible. Lost badges: report immediately to the duty supervisor, do not prop doors. Parking is bay 12 only. For the east gatehouse door, use the pass code given below.

turnstile pass: bdg-YEOZLM-79341408

Handover for the eng sync: the Quillkit shared component library moves to strict semver this quarter. Breaking prop changes require a major bump plus a deprecation shim for one minor cycle — Marisol enforced this manually; the new lint rule now automates it. Consumers pin to the caret range, so avoid publishing majors on Fridays. Release notes must list migrated components explicitly. The versioning policy, bump checklist, and the shim template all live on the internal page below.

dashboard of tajef-bagaf = https://jira.lumicsys.test/pipeline/pages/ticket/board/38c7a6816de95075

Subject: Autocomplete index latency in Quillworth 4.2

Hi Marisol,

We've confirmed that the autocomplete index rebuild in Quillworth 4.2 is running roughly three times slower than 4.1, traced to a redundant tokenizer pass. A fix is staged and verified on the Bexley cluster. Please hold the release train until you see the token below.

build token for tawif-bahip: htk31_68bba16e1afabfef4ecc69408c06f16